A proposito di questo titolo
California’s Imperial Valley is home to one of the world’s largest deposits of lithium—a mineral that may be crucial to engineering a low-carbon economy. Companies and governments interested in extracting Imperial’s lithium promise that the process will bring jobs and investment to the Valley, one of the most socially and economically marginalized places in the state. In this episode, we ask experts, activists, and community members whether lithium mining in Imperial could be part of what experts call a “just transition”: a shift to green energy that undoes the logic of exploitation that’s led us into climate crisis, instead of repeating it.
